    Raiders third-round draft pick Tony Bergstrom has agreed to terms with the team and signed his rookie contract, according to NFL.com. The lone Raiders draft pick remaining unsigned is fifth-rounder Juron Criner, a receiver from Arizona. The Raiders have not confirmed the report. Bergstrom, taken No. 95 overall out of Utah, is expected to compete with 13-year veteran Cooper Carlisle at left guard in training camp, which will see players beginning to report on Saturday. It was unknown what took so relatively long for the Raiders to sign the first draft pick of the Reggie McKenzie Era, especially with salaries basically slotted by draft positions.
